Subject: Re: [PATCH] cxgb3: Apply interrupt coalescing settings to all queues

> While testing the performance of different receive interrupt
> coalescing settings on a single stream TCP benchmark, I noticed two
> very different results. With rx-usecs=50, most of the time a
> connection would hit 8280 Mbps but once in a while it would hit
> 9330 Mbps.
>
> It turns out we are only applying the interrupt coalescing settings
> to the first queue and whenever the rx hash would direct us onto
> that queue we ran faster.
>
> With this patch applied and rx-usecs=50, I get 9330 Mbps
> consistently.

> Index: powerpc.git/drivers/net/cxgb3/cxgb3_main.c
> ===================================================================
> --- powerpc.git.orig/drivers/net/cxgb3/cxgb3_main.c 2011-03-28
> 12:36:41.775206214 +1100
> +++ powerpc.git/drivers/net/cxgb3/cxgb3_main.c 2011-03-28
> 12:41:29.892189120 +1100
> @@ -1983,14 +1983,20 @@ static int set_coalesce(struct net_devic
> {
> struct port_info *pi = netdev_priv(dev);
> struct adapter *adapter = pi->adapter;
> - struct qset_params *qsp = &adapter->params.sge.qset[0];
> - struct sge_qset *qs = &adapter->sge.qs[0];
> + struct qset_params *qsp;
> + struct sge_qset *qs;
> + int i;
>
> if (c->rx_coalesce_usecs * 10 > M_NEWTIMER)
> return -EINVAL;
>
> - qsp->coalesce_usecs = c->rx_coalesce_usecs;
> - t3_update_qset_coalesce(qs, qsp);
> + for (i = 0; i < pi->nqsets; i++) {
> + qsp = &adapter->params.sge.qset[i];
> + qs = &adapter->sge.qs[i];
> + qsp->coalesce_usecs = c->rx_coalesce_usecs;
> + t3_update_qset_coalesce(qs, qsp);
> + }
> +
> return 0;
> }
